The Anatomy and Functionality of a 150mm Centrifugal Fan

The 150mm centrifugal fan, often referred to as a blower or squirrel-cage fan, consists of a cylindrical housing with an impeller or rotor assembly at its center. Unlike axial fans that move air along the axis of the fan blades, centrifugal fans operate by drawing air into the housing and then redirecting it at a perpendicular angle to the intake, creating increased pressure and airflow.

Key Components:

  • Impeller: The impeller comprises blades or vanes that rotate within the housing, accelerating air and directing it outward.
  • Housing: The fan’s enclosure or housing is designed to guide and channel airflow, creating pressure differentials to facilitate efficient air movement.
  • Motor Assembly: The motor powers the rotation of the impeller, controlling the fan’s speed and airflow capacity.

Applications Across Industries

Ventilation Systems:

  • Industrial Ventilation: 150mm centrifugal fans are integral in industrial settings for exhausting fumes, dust, or airborne particles, maintaining air quality, and ensuring a safe working environment.
  • HVAC Systems: These fans are utilized in heating, ventilation, and air conditioning systems for commercial and residential buildings to regulate indoor air quality and temperature.

Cooling and Airflow Management:

  • Electronic Cooling: They aid in cooling electronic components and equipment to prevent overheating and ensure optimal performance.
  • Server Rooms and Data Centers: Centrifugal fans play a critical role in cooling servers and maintaining stable temperatures within data centers.

Specialized Applications:

  • Agricultural Use: In greenhouses or agricultural settings, these fans contribute to air circulation for plant growth and humidity control.
  • Automotive Industry: They are employed in vehicle ventilation systems, engine cooling, and HVAC systems in automotive applications.

Efficiency and Benefits

  • Pressure Buildup: The centrifugal design of these fans generates higher pressure compared to axial fans, making them suitable for systems requiring increased air pressure.
  • Adaptability: Their compact size and adaptable design allow for installation in various configurations, maximizing space utilization.
  • Low Noise Levels: Many modern 150mm centrifugal fans are engineered for reduced noise levels, making them suitable for environments requiring quiet operation.
